Tonight at my restaurant a woman told me she once saw a guy blowing up balloons that just formed little animals without him doing any twisting.

She thought this was a great idea but was never able to find such balloons. She wanted to know if I knew where to get them.

In truth, I think she probably just saw a balloon artist and mis-remembered what she saw.

What do you think? Is there some product like the one she described?
